Role Overview

Codec is seeking an experienced, commercially aware Payroll Analyst to take ownership of payroll operations across the business. This is a key role within the Finance team, requiring a high degree of accuracy, discretion, and the ability to operate in a fast-paced professional services environment. This role is a full time role but we will also accept candidates who are looking for a part time opportunity.

The successful candidate will be a versatile, hands-on operator who can work collaboratively with Finance, HR, and external stakeholders, while continuously improving payroll processes and controls.

Key Responsibilities

· End-to-end payroll management for Ireland, NI & UK with NI & UK being processing by third parties currently, potentially take in house and ensuring timely and accurate processing

· Manage monthly payroll cycles, including salary changes, bonuses, commissions, pensions, benefits, and statutory deductions

· Ensure full compliance with Revenue requirements, PAYE modernisation, and relevant employment legislation

· Act as the primary point of contact for employee payroll queries, resolving issues efficiently and confidentially

· Reconcile payroll outputs to the general ledger and support month-end close processes

· Maintain and enhance payroll controls, ensuring audit readiness and adherence to internal policies

· Liaise with external providers, including payroll bureaus, auditors, and tax advisors

· Partner with HR on joiners, leavers, and benefits administration to ensure payroll accuracy

· Support reporting requirements, including payroll analytics, cost reporting, and ad hoc requests from senior management

· Drive process improvements and identify opportunities for automation and efficiency

· Expect flexibility to assist in other finance roles when capacity allows, team player with a can-do attitude is a requisite.

Experience & Qualifications

· Minimum 3+ years’ payroll experience, ideally in a professional services or multi-entity environment

· Strong knowledge of Irish payroll legislation and Revenue requirements (UK experience beneficial)

· Proven experience managing end-to-end payroll independently

· Experience with payroll systems (e.g. Sage)
